What is the role of weight loss supplements in aiding weight loss?
Weight loss supplements contain active ingredients, such as fiber, herbs, and minerals, that target your body’s metabolism, fat absorption, and satiety. You may find supplements in tablet, liquid, and powder forms. There are many supplements on the market, and each has its own claims and potential benefits concerning weight loss. The National Institutes of Health (NIH) points out Trusted Source that only some supplements are supported by research-
• African mango
• caffeine
• carnitine
• chromium
• conjugated linoleic acid
• green coffee bean extract
• green tea and extract
• pyruvate
Mechanism of action -
Weight loss supplements can vary widely in their mechanisms of action, ingredients, and effectiveness. However, they generally work through one or more of the following mechanisms:
1. Appetite Suppression: Some weight loss supplements contain ingredients that help reduce appetite, making you feel full and satisfied with smaller portions of food. This often involves targeting hormones like ghrelin, which stimulates hunger, or increasing the levels of satiety hormones like leptin.
2. Metabolism Boosting: Certain supplements claim to increase metabolism, the rate at which your body burns calories. Ingredients like caffeine, green tea extract, and capsaicin (found in chili peppers) are often included for their potential to enhance metabolic rate.
3. Fat Blocking: Some supplements inhibit the absorption of fats or carbohydrates in the digestive tract, preventing the body from absorbing some of the calories consumed. For example, orlistat is a pharmaceutical drug that blocks the absorption of dietary fats by inhibiting pancreatic lipase, an enzyme that breaks down triglycerides in the intestine.
4. Thermogenesis: Certain supplements claim to induce thermogenesis, a process in which the body generates heat and burns calories to maintain its core temperature. Ingredients like capsaicin, green tea extract, and synephrine are believed to promote thermogenesis.
5. Water Loss:
Some weight loss supplements may cause a temporary reduction in body weight by promoting water loss through diuresis (increased urine production). However, this type of weight loss is often temporary and not associated with fat loss.
6. Regulation of Fat Storage and Metabolism: Some supplements claim to influence the body's fat storage and metabolism pathways. For example, conjugated linoleic acid (CLA) is thought to reduce body fat accumulation by inhibiting the activity of enzymes involved in fat storage and promoting the breakdown of fat.
7. Energy Boosting: Many weight loss supplements contain stimulants like caffeine or guarana, which can increase energy levels and physical activity, leading to greater calorie expenditure.
It's important to note that while some weight loss supplements may provide modest benefits when combined with a healthy diet and regular exercise, they are not a magic solution for weight loss. Additionally, many supplements lack rigorous scientific evidence to support their efficacy and safety, and some may even pose health risks. What is the duration for weight loss supplements to show results?
The amount of time it takes for a supplement to work depends on the supplement and various factors unique to your overall health. Taking supplements along with other lifestyle measures, such as diet and exercise, may help you lose weight more quickly.
For example, using Alli, you can expect to lose weight each week. For every 2 pounds you lose with diet and exercise, you may lose an additional 1 pound from the supplement alone. Over 6 months, most people lose 5–10 pounds total.
